For over five decades, Jim Bishop dedicated his life to building the biggest one-man castle in the world, starting in 1969. His ambition was fueled by a determination to silence skeptics, initially using his own funds and later gathering donations. After Jim’s passing in November 2024, his son Daniel has taken up the monumental task, ensuring the legacy of this extraordinary masterpiece lives on.
